1. An open electrosurgical forceps for sealing tissue, comprising:

  • a pair of first and second shaft portions each having a jaw member disposed at a distal end thereof, said jaw members being movable from a first position in spaced relation relative to one another to at least one subsequent position wherein the jaw members cooperate to grasp tissue therebetween, each jaw member defining a longitudinal axis;

    each of said jaw members including an electrically conductive sealing surface which communicates electrosurgical energy through tissue held therein;

    at least one of the jaw members including a knife slot defined along a length thereof;

    a knife blade reciprocally disposed in the knife slot for deployment therefrom, the knife blade defining a cutting edge oriented substantially parallel to the longitudinal axis of the respective jaw member; and

    a cutting mechanism for selectively actuating the knife blade from a first position wherein the knife blade is disposed at least substantially entirely within the knife slot of one jaw member to at least one subsequent position wherein the knife blade is at least partially deployed from the knife slot of the same jaw member, wherein the cutting edge of the knife blade remains substantially parallel to the longitudinal axis of the respective jaw member during actuation thereof from the first position to the at least one subsequent position to thereby slice tissue disposed between the jaw members.
